Let F be a non-archimedean local field with a finite residue field. To a 2-dimensional finite complex XΓ arising as the quotient of the Bruhat-Tits building X associated to \Sp4(F) by a discrete torsion-free cocompact subgroup Γ of \PGSp4(F), associate the zeta function Z(XΓ, u) which counts geodesic tailless cycles contained in the 1-skeleton of XΓ. Using a representation-theoretic approach, we obtain two closed form expressions for Z(XΓ, u) as a rational function in u. Equivalent statements for XΓ being a Ramanujan complex are given in terms of vertex, edge, and chamber adjacency operators, respectively. The zeta functions of such Ramanujan complexes are distinguished by satisfying the Riemann Hypothesis.
